Encryption and authentication

It is best practice to always enable the strongest user authentication and encryption method that your client supports. Fortinet recommends the following security, in order of strongest to weakest:

  • WPA2 - Enterprise 802.1x/EAP - Personal pre-shared key (8-63 characters)
  • WPA - Enterprise 802.1x/EAP - Personal pre-shared key (8-63 characters)
  • WEP128 - 26 Hexadecimal digit key
  • WEP64 - 10 Hexadecimal digit key
  • None - Open system
